The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Legacy Systems in contract job vacancies advertised in London. Included is a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that have cited Legacy Systems over the 6 months to 16 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period over the previous 2 years.

6 months to
16 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 292 279 310
Rank change year-on-year -13 +31 -60
Contract jobs citing Legacy Systems 98 229 321
As % of all contract jobs advertised in London 0.56% 0.88% 0.83%
As % of the Miscellaneous category 1.69% 2.46% 2.28%
Number of daily rates quoted 61 168 253
10th Percentile £413 £425 £433
25th Percentile £500 £475 £513
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£575 £600 £650
Median % change year-on-year -4.17% -7.62% +8.25%
75th Percentile £700 £700 £750
90th Percentile £800 £788 £862
England median daily rate £550 £550 £550
% change year-on-year - - +7.32%
